This Chicago public art landmark in AT&T Plaza at Millennium Park was designed by artist Anish Kapoor, who said he was inspired by liquid mercury. Cloud Gate was created between 2004-06 and measures 42 feet wide by 66 feet long by 33 feet tall. The stainless steel art piece has been featured in films such as "The Break-Up" in 2006, "Source Code" in 2011 and "The Vow" in 2012.
